Then, before attempting to pair your device, power cycle your router and perform a reset on the 4D, by holding the Power + Color Scene button on the 4D Controller for 10s while it is still powered on. I had some issues connecting recently and tried hard resetting, soft resetting, resetting the router and restarting the app. Other fixes include deleting Nanoleaf devices from the Home app, creating a new Home after removing the existing one, and disabling iCloud sync on your Apple device.
